First Footing


There is an old Scottish tradition called "first footing" that said if the person who first entered your home on New Year's Day was a tall, dark-haired man then you would have good luck for the year. If there was only one dark haired man, he would cover the whole neighborhood. My Mom's Dad, Vista Mullan, was one of these men. When I was little, I recall my Grandmother insisting we girls next door stay put until a man entered.
